Summary:This article focuses on the revitalization of the Koryak language, one of the seven Indigenous languages in Kamchatka, Russia. It begins by framing the ethnolinguistic situation in Kamchatka in the context of demographic and statistical data, and continues with an overview of efforts to preserve and develop endangered Indigenous languages in the region. It then introduces the uptake of digital technology for Koryak language learning. To support technology inclusion with remote communities, a mobile language learning application called "Koryak Tuyu" has been developed to facilitate the study of Koryak as a supplemental tool through both home-based individual learning and classroom learning. The article provides a description of the language application and a discussion of the application's features and components.
